Objective

In this video, students will learn about resiliency through materials (like rubber bands) and then create a tournament of people and characters who have displayed resiliency.

Steps

  1. Students brainstorm examples of materials that: cannot stretch or squish, can stretch or squish (but don't bounce back), and can stretch or squire, and do bounce back.
  2. After learning about how muscle becomes stronger under stress, students will brainstorm people who have grown because of difficult situations.
  3. Finally, students will build a tournament with eight resilient competitors and work their way through to determine the champ!
